Applies To

This information applies to

  • all V7 capable innovaphone devices


More Information

Problem Details

V7 firmware features a new flash management scheme and some enhanced boot code features. For a full featured upgrade, both firmware and boot code upgrade are thus required.

However, V7 will also run on older boot codes (with one notable exception, see below), so there is no need to update the bootcode immediately when migrating to V7. When V7 bootcode is active, a downgrade to V6 is somewhat more difficult.

Upgrade

To upgrade to Version 7 firmware

  • upgrade to the latest Version 6 firmware
  • for IP110, IP200A and IP230, upgrade to the latest pre-v7 boot code (provided in the v7 build)
  • upgrade to Version 7 firmware

If a boot code upgrade is desired too, proceed and

  • upgrade to the Version 7 boot code provided in the v7 build)
  • upgrade to Version 7 firmware again (this step is not strictly required. However, uploading firmware on v7 boot code is different from uploading with pre-v7 boot code. So if there should be any issues with it you might want to experience them when you do the overall upgrade rather then sometime later on)

Downgrade

If you still run the pre-v7 bootcode, you can safely downgrade to your old Version 6 firmware. If you have the v7 boot code installed though, it is recommended to first do a factory reset, then downgrade to the latest Version 6 firmware, then upload your saved v6 config.


Configuration Changes

In V7, the pickup prefix , configured in the Administration/Pbx/General/ is obsolete. Please use the pbx object DTMF Featurecodes.

An alarm occur if you upgrade from V6 to V7, because the pickup string is currently configured under PBX->General.

Known Problems

Version 7 firmware will not boot on IP110, IP200A and IP230 with old pre-v7 boot codes (build number lower 217). Upgrade to the latest pre-v7 boot code (provided in the v7 build).

There is no v7 boot code for IP72 and IP3000.

There is no V7 firmware for IP21
